Arkham Intelligence

Arkham has become a go-to for visualizing wallet clusters. It doesn’t just show transactions; it labels entities like exchanges, venture capital firms, and known influencers. This labeling is critical for consumer ecosystem analysis because it lets you see who is actually moving funds, not just anonymous addresses. You can track the flow of capital from top-level investors down to retail wallets, revealing the true shape of community support.

Nansen

Nansen focuses on "smart money" tracking. It tags wallets based on their historical performance, allowing you to filter for wallets that consistently profit from specific sectors. If you are analyzing consumer trends in a new protocol, Nansen lets you see if early adopters are speculative traders or long-term holders. This distinction is vital for understanding whether a community is building genuine utility or just chasing pumps.

Dune Analytics

Dune is the workhorse for custom queries. While it requires SQL knowledge, its dashboard community provides thousands of pre-built templates for tracking user growth, active wallets, and token velocity. For ecosystem mapping, Dune allows you to slice data by specific timeframes or protocol upgrades, giving you granular control over your analysis. It’s less about pre-made visuals and more about building the exact metrics that matter to your specific research question.

Choosing the right data aggregators

Not all data providers are built for the same speed. Some excel at historical depth, while others prioritize low-latency updates for active trading. For ecosystem analysis, you need the latter. Look for providers that offer real-time indexing of smart contract events. This allows you to track consumer behavior as it happens, rather than waiting for daily exports.

Reliability is the main differentiator. When you're comparing tools, check their uptime history and query limits. A platform that throttles your requests during peak hours is useless for continuous monitoring. You want a partner that handles the heavy lifting of data normalization so you can focus on the insights.

API reliability and latency

Latency matters more than you might think. In fast-moving Web3 ecosystems, a delay of a few seconds can mean missing the early signs of a trend or a rug pull. Your API connections need to be robust, with fallback options if one node goes down.

Most professional setups use a combination of primary and secondary nodes. This redundancy ensures that your consumer ecosystem analysis tools stay connected even if a major provider experiences an outage. Test your chosen tools with high-volume queries before committing. If the response times degrade under load, find a different provider.

Building a consumer strategy

Raw data from your consumer ecosystem analysis tools is useless if it sits in a dashboard. The goal is to turn those metrics into a concrete plan for keeping users engaged. Think of your ecosystem like a garden: you can measure the soil pH all day, but you only care about whether the plants are growing. In Web3, growth means retention, not just new wallet connections.

Start by identifying your core user cohorts. Are they long-term holders, active traders, or casual participants? Each group needs a different engagement strategy. Use your analytics platform to segment these users. Look for patterns in how they interact with your protocol. Do they log in daily? Do they hold tokens for months? These behaviors tell you what matters to them.

Next, focus on community health. High transaction volume is nice, but it doesn’t mean people like your product. Look at discussion quality on Discord or Twitter. Are users asking for help, or are they just shilling? Tools that track sentiment and engagement depth will help you spot trouble before it spreads. A silent community is a dying one.

Finally, set clear retention goals. Define what "success" looks like for each cohort. Is it 30-day active usage? Token staking duration? Once you have these numbers, build features that directly address the gaps. If users drop off after week one, simplify onboarding. If they churn after a month, add loyalty rewards. Your strategy should be a direct response to the data.

What are the 4 types of ecosystem services?

This question often comes up when discussing the broader impact of consumer behavior. In environmental and economic terms, these are the benefits humans get from nature and systems:

  1. Provisioning Services: Tangible goods like food, water, and raw materials.
  2. Regulating Services: Benefits from natural processes like climate regulation and water purification.
  3. Cultural Services: Non-material benefits like recreational, aesthetic, and spiritual experiences.
  4. Supporting Services: Necessary functions like soil formation and nutrient cycling that allow other services to exist.
